UFC 3: The American Drea, This event goes way back. September 9, 1994 to be exact. This was a time when the UFC had little to no rules, no rounds, and fighters had to fight 3 times in one night. Oh how far we've come. I was 10 when this event came out, and I was 13 when I first started watching UFC on VHS. Hardcore MMA fans will enjoy this DVD, but it might be a little too graphic for the new MMA fans. I absolutely love how the UFC has evolved from sanctioned bar-room brawls, to the high-end athletic competition it is today. It is nice to go back and see how it all began though. This event was the first UFC event that allowed the Referee to stop a fight at his discretion. The fight card is as follows: Quarterfinal Bout: Emmanuel Yarborough vs Keith Hackney Quarterfinal Bout: Ken Shamrock vs Christophe Leninger Quarterfinal Bout: Roland Payne vs Harold Howard Quarterfinal Bout: Royce Gracie vs Kimo Leopoldo Semifinal Bout: Ken Shamrock vs Felix Mitchell Semifinal Bout: Harold Howard vs Royce Gracie Finals Bout: Steve Jennum vs Harold Howard Final Verdict: 3/5 Rent or Buy: If you're a new fan to MMA, this one might be a rental first, just to see if you enjoy older UFC event, if you're trying to fill you're a collector of UFC DVDs, this piece of history definately belongs in your collection.
